EMERGENCY services attended the scene of a fatality on the north side of Wick Bay yesterday afternoon.

Coastguard, police and ambulance personnel attended the scene in which the body of a man was recovered from the shore at North Head.

A police spokesperson said: "Police Scotland can confirm that the body of a 29-year-old man was found at North Head near Wick shortly after 3.20pm on Thursday, July 2.

"The death is being treated as unexplained but not suspicious. A report will be submitted to the procurator fiscal in due course."

Coastguard personnel and Wick lifeboat were observed at the scene for several hours yesterday.

Police barrier tape sealed off a section of the coastline, from a point close to the Soldiers' Tower monument to beside the sewage treatment works on the edge of the headland.
